France continues to experience national workforce shortages across several essential sectors.
With an ageing population, strong tourism demand, digital transformation, and ongoing industrial activity, these industries offer valuable opportunities for international professionals seeking long-term stability and career growth.
Below is an overview of France's top 8 in-demand industries, along with the key roles needed across each sector.
France's Top Industries
Construction & Trades
France continues to invest in residential building, commercial development, and civil infrastructure, increasing demand across all major trades.
Carpenter
HVAC Technician
Plumber
Electrician
Civil Works Labourer
Engineering
France requires skilled engineers across civil, mechanical, electrical, and aerospace sectors, supporting national infrastructure and industrial development.
Civil Engineer
Mechanical Engineer
Electrical Engineer
Industrial Engineer
Aerospace Engineer
Healthcare
France faces critical shortages across hospitals, aged care facilities, and community health services, creating strong demand for medical and support professionals.
Registered Nurse
Aged Care Worker
Care Assistant
Medical Technician
Support Worker
Manufacturing & Industrial Production
France’s manufacturing sector continues to grow across automotive, packaging, machinery, and consumer goods production, requiring skilled technical workers.
Production Worker
Machine Operator
Assembler / Fabricator
Maintenance Technician
Quality Control Technician
Logistics & Transport
France’s central location in Europe supports a high-performing logistics sector, requiring skilled workers across transport, warehousing, and distribution.
Truck Driver
Forklift Operator
Warehouse Worker
Logistics Coordinator
Delivery Driver
Agriculture
Agriculture remains essential, with ongoing demand across vineyards, farms, food processing facilities, and machinery operations.
Vineyard Worker
Farm Labourer
Food Processing Worker
Livestock Assistant
Agricultural Machine Operator
Information Technology
Digital expansion across public and private sectors is driving high demand for specialists in cybersecurity, cloud, AI, and software engineering.
Software Developer
Cybersecurity Analyst
Cloud Engineer
Data Analyst
IT Support Technician
Hospitality & Tourism
As one of the world’s most visited countries, France maintains large-scale demand for hospitality staff across hotels, restaurants, and tourism services.
